453static int
454espattach(struct esp_softc *esc, const struct ncr53c9x_glue *gluep)
455{
456	struct ncr53c9x_softc *sc = &esc->sc_ncr53c9x;
457	unsigned int uid = 0;
458	int error, i;
459
460	NCR_LOCK_INIT(sc);
461
462	/* Attach the DMA engine. */
463	error = lsi64854_attach(esc->sc_dma);
464	if (error != 0) {
465		device_printf(esc->sc_dev, "lsi64854_attach failed\n");
466		goto fail_lock;
467	}
468
469	if (OF_getprop(ofw_bus_get_node(esc->sc_dev), "scsi-initiator-id",
470	    &sc->sc_id, sizeof(sc->sc_id)) == -1)
471		sc->sc_id = 7;
472
473#ifdef ESP_SBUS_DEBUG
474	device_printf(esc->sc_dev, "%s: sc_id %d, freq %d\n",
475	    __func__, sc->sc_id, sc->sc_freq);
476#endif
477
478	/*
479	 * The `ESC' DMA chip must be reset before we can access
480	 * the ESP registers.
481	 */
482	if (esc->sc_dma->sc_rev == DMAREV_ESC)
483		DMA_RESET(esc->sc_dma);
484
485	/*
486	 * Set up glue for MI code early; we use some of it here.
487	 */
488	sc->sc_glue = gluep;
489
490	/* gimme MHz */
491	sc->sc_freq /= 1000000;
492
493	/*
494	 * XXX More of this should be in ncr53c9x_attach(), but
495	 * XXX should we really poke around the chip that much in
496	 * XXX the MI code?  Think about this more...
497	 */
498
499	/*
500	 * Read the part-unique ID code of the SCSI chip.  The contained
501	 * value is only valid if all of the following conditions are met:
502	 * - After power-up or chip reset.
503	 * - Before any value is written to this register.
504	 * - The NCRCFG2_FE bit is set.
505	 * - A (NCRCMD_NOP | NCRCMD_DMA) command has been issued.
506	 */
507	NCRCMD(sc, NCRCMD_RSTCHIP);
508	NCRCMD(sc, NCRCMD_NOP);
509	sc->sc_cfg2 = NCRCFG2_FE;
510	NCR_WRITE_REG(sc, NCR_CFG2, sc->sc_cfg2);
511	NCRCMD(sc, NCRCMD_NOP | NCRCMD_DMA);
512	uid = NCR_READ_REG(sc, NCR_UID);
513
514	/*
515	 * It is necessary to try to load the 2nd config register here,
516	 * to find out what rev the esp chip is, else the ncr53c9x_reset
517	 * will not set up the defaults correctly.
518	 */
519	sc->sc_cfg1 = sc->sc_id | NCRCFG1_PARENB;
520	NCR_WRITE_REG(sc, NCR_CFG1, sc->sc_cfg1);
521	sc->sc_cfg2 = 0;
522	NCR_WRITE_REG(sc, NCR_CFG2, sc->sc_cfg2);
523	sc->sc_cfg2 = NCRCFG2_SCSI2 | NCRCFG2_RPE;
524	NCR_WRITE_REG(sc, NCR_CFG2, sc->sc_cfg2);
525
526	if ((NCR_READ_REG(sc, NCR_CFG2) & ~NCRCFG2_RSVD) !=
527	    (NCRCFG2_SCSI2 | NCRCFG2_RPE)) {
528		sc->sc_rev = NCR_VARIANT_ESP100;
529	} else {
530		sc->sc_cfg2 = NCRCFG2_SCSI2;
531		NCR_WRITE_REG(sc, NCR_CFG2, sc->sc_cfg2);
532		sc->sc_cfg3 = 0;
533		NCR_WRITE_REG(sc, NCR_CFG3, sc->sc_cfg3);
534		sc->sc_cfg3 = (NCRCFG3_CDB | NCRCFG3_FCLK);
535		NCR_WRITE_REG(sc, NCR_CFG3, sc->sc_cfg3);
536		if (NCR_READ_REG(sc, NCR_CFG3) !=
537		    (NCRCFG3_CDB | NCRCFG3_FCLK)) {
538			sc->sc_rev = NCR_VARIANT_ESP100A;
539		} else {
540			/* NCRCFG2_FE enables > 64K transfers. */
541			sc->sc_cfg2 |= NCRCFG2_FE;
542			sc->sc_cfg3 = 0;
543			NCR_WRITE_REG(sc, NCR_CFG3, sc->sc_cfg3);
544			if (sc->sc_freq <= 25)
545				sc->sc_rev = NCR_VARIANT_ESP200;
546			else {
547				switch ((uid & 0xf8) >> 3) {
548				case 0x00:
549					sc->sc_rev = NCR_VARIANT_FAS100A;
550					break;
551
552				case 0x02:
553					if ((uid & 0x07) == 0x02)
554						sc->sc_rev = NCR_VARIANT_FAS216;
555					else
556						sc->sc_rev = NCR_VARIANT_FAS236;
557					break;
558
559				case 0x0a:
560					sc->sc_rev = NCR_VARIANT_FAS366;
561					break;
562
563				default:
564					/*
565					 * We could just treat unknown chips
566					 * as ESP200 but then we would most
567					 * likely drive them out of specs.
568					 */
569					device_printf(esc->sc_dev,
570					    "Unknown chip\n");
571					goto fail_lsi;
572				}
573			}
574		}
575	}
576
577#ifdef ESP_SBUS_DEBUG
578	printf("%s: revision %d, uid 0x%x\n", __func__, sc->sc_rev, uid);
579#endif
580
581	/*
582	 * XXX minsync and maxxfer _should_ be set up in MI code,
583	 * XXX but it appears to have some dependency on what sort
584	 * XXX of DMA we're hooked up to, etc.
585	 */
586
587	/*
588	 * This is the value used to start sync negotiations
589	 * Note that the NCR register "SYNCTP" is programmed
590	 * in "clocks per byte", and has a minimum value of 4.
591	 * The SCSI period used in negotiation is one-fourth
592	 * of the time (in nanoseconds) needed to transfer one byte.
593	 * Since the chip's clock is given in MHz, we have the following
594	 * formula: 4 * period = (1000 / freq) * 4
595	 */
596	sc->sc_minsync = 1000 / sc->sc_freq;
597
598	sc->sc_maxoffset = 15;
599	sc->sc_extended_geom = 1;
600
601	/*
602	 * Alas, we must now modify the value a bit, because it's
603	 * only valid when can switch on FASTCLK and FASTSCSI bits
604	 * in config register 3...
605	 */
606	switch (sc->sc_rev) {
607	case NCR_VARIANT_ESP100:
608		sc->sc_maxwidth = MSG_EXT_WDTR_BUS_8_BIT;
609		sc->sc_maxxfer = 64 * 1024;
610		sc->sc_minsync = 0;	/* No synch on old chip? */
611		break;
612
613	case NCR_VARIANT_ESP100A:
614		sc->sc_maxwidth = MSG_EXT_WDTR_BUS_8_BIT;
615		sc->sc_maxxfer = 64 * 1024;
616		/* Min clocks/byte is 5 */
617		sc->sc_minsync = ncr53c9x_cpb2stp(sc, 5);
618		break;
619
620	case NCR_VARIANT_ESP200:
621		sc->sc_maxwidth = MSG_EXT_WDTR_BUS_8_BIT;
622		sc->sc_maxxfer = 16 * 1024 * 1024;
623		/* Min clocks/byte is 5 */
624		sc->sc_minsync = ncr53c9x_cpb2stp(sc, 5);
625		break;
626
627	case NCR_VARIANT_FAS100A:
628	case NCR_VARIANT_FAS216:
629	case NCR_VARIANT_FAS236:
630		/*
631		 * The onboard SCSI chips in Sun Ultra 1 are actually
632		 * documented to be NCR53C9X which use NCRCFG3_FCLK and
633		 * NCRCFG3_FSCSI.  BSD/OS however probes these chips as
634		 * FAS100A and uses NCRF9XCFG3_FCLK and NCRF9XCFG3_FSCSI
635		 * instead which seems to be correct as otherwise sync
636		 * negotiation just doesn't work.  Using NCRF9XCFG3_FCLK
637		 * and NCRF9XCFG3_FSCSI with these chips in fact also
638		 * yields Fast-SCSI speed.
639		 */
640		sc->sc_features = NCR_F_FASTSCSI;
641		sc->sc_cfg3 = NCRF9XCFG3_FCLK;
642		sc->sc_cfg3_fscsi = NCRF9XCFG3_FSCSI;
643		sc->sc_maxwidth = MSG_EXT_WDTR_BUS_8_BIT;
644		sc->sc_maxxfer = 16 * 1024 * 1024;
645		break;
646
647	case NCR_VARIANT_FAS366:
648		sc->sc_maxwidth = MSG_EXT_WDTR_BUS_16_BIT;
649		sc->sc_maxxfer = 16 * 1024 * 1024;
650		break;
651	}
652
653	/* Establish interrupt channel. */
654	i = 0;
655	if ((esc->sc_irqres = bus_alloc_resource_any(esc->sc_dev, SYS_RES_IRQ,
656	    &i, RF_SHAREABLE|RF_ACTIVE)) == NULL) {
657		device_printf(esc->sc_dev, "cannot allocate interrupt\n");
658		goto fail_lsi;
659	}
660	if (bus_setup_intr(esc->sc_dev, esc->sc_irqres,
661	    INTR_MPSAFE | INTR_TYPE_CAM, NULL, ncr53c9x_intr, sc,
662	    &esc->sc_irq)) {
663		device_printf(esc->sc_dev, "cannot set up interrupt\n");
664		error = ENXIO;
665		goto fail_ires;
666	}
667
668	/* Turn on target selection using the `DMA' method. */
669	if (sc->sc_rev != NCR_VARIANT_FAS366)
670		sc->sc_features |= NCR_F_DMASELECT;
671
672	/* Do the common parts of attachment. */
673	sc->sc_dev = esc->sc_dev;
674	error = ncr53c9x_attach(sc);
675	if (error != 0) {
676		device_printf(esc->sc_dev, "ncr53c9x_attach failed\n");
677		goto fail_intr;
678	}
679
680	return (0);
681
682 fail_intr:
683	bus_teardown_intr(esc->sc_dev, esc->sc_irqres, esc->sc_irq);
684 fail_ires:
685	bus_release_resource(esc->sc_dev, SYS_RES_IRQ,
686	    rman_get_rid(esc->sc_irqres), esc->sc_irqres);
687 fail_lsi:
688	lsi64854_detach(esc->sc_dma);
689 fail_lock:
690	NCR_LOCK_DESTROY(sc);
691	return (error);
692}
